The original three musketeers were Athos, Porthos and Aramis and then they were joined by D'Artagnan.
William Powell of the Ojays died May 26,1977 from advanced colon cancer and drug addiction. The cancer was found while he was hospitalized following a car accident in 1975.
Athos, Porthos and Aramis. D'Artagnan is not, at the beginning of the novel, a musketeer - only a "cadet de Gascogne" wishing to become a musketeer.
When the original trophy is filled with names, they add an extra layer below and when that gets complete with names they add another layer below. For instance, check out the Davis cup trophy, the original was just a cup but over the years they have added three extra layers below.
